As of 10 September 2026, Lysios Public Affairs appears in 10 declared MEP meetings (10 different MEPs), most often with Socialists & Democrats.

“Lysios Public Affairs offers advice and guidance to its clients, helping them improve their interactions with their political, legislative, regulatory and socio-economic environment and develop their activities. Lysios Public Affairs offers advice in public affairs strategy, elaborates monitoring methods and programmes enabling interactions with public authorities – on a local, national or European level.
